Rahul, Aditya's tons have Karnataka, TN in commanding positions
Margao, Nov 20 (UNI) A fine unbeaten century, which was studded with 9 hits to the fence, by L Rahul guided formidable Karnataka pile up 281 for 8 in 110 overs against Andhra Pradesh at close of play on the opening day of their three-day South Zone Under-15 Polly Umrigar Trophy cricket tournament at the Fatorda ground today.
Karnataka, after winning the toss, opted to bat and made a good start with Mohd Munnar (70, 9x4) and Karun Nair (66, 11x4) adding 126 runs for the first wicket.
Later, unbeaten Rahul kept the score board moving and at the end of 110 overs at the close of play, Karnataka scored 281, losing eight wickets with L Rahul (100 off 178 balls) and Bharat Kondaji (zero) at the crease.
P Raghav Preetan (3/39) and S K Bhasha (3/111) were the most succesful bowlers for Andhra Pradesh.
In the second match played at Arlem ground, A scintillating 106 by Aditya Ganesh and his two fruitful partnerships -- first of 75 runs with R Vivek (27) for third wicket and 65 runs for the 5th wicket with unbeaten R Rohit (69) -- enabled Tamil Nadu amass 277 for 6 in 100 overs against hosts Goa at the close of the first day's play.
Tamil Nadu, after winning the toss, elected to bat and had no problems in negotiating the host's attack, and continued to keep the scoreboard moving. Unbeaten R Rohit (69) and R Ashish Kumar (38) added another 75 runs for the seventh wicket.
Aditya Ganesh's 106 was laced with ten hits to the fence and a six and came off 209 balls in a stay of 244 minutes. Rohit's 69 included six fours and came off 194 balls and in 168 minutes.
Goa's Rudresh Asgaokar claimed two wickets giving away 45 runs.
Damodar Pockle, Reagan Pinto, Darshan Misal and Mahadev Gawas claimed one wicket each.
In the third match of the day played at the MCC grounds, Hyderabad, after bundling out Kerala for a paltry 134 in 64.2 overs, were 95 for 1 in 35 overs at the close of play with B Sandeep (not out 44) and A Akash (not out 26) at the crease.
